I have noticed baby went from Multiple poop diapers to One a day and it went from Mustard color to green Idk
@Rose they generally start to go to one diaper a day or even longer between at this age. My little one is 1 a day to every 3 days at this point. Green poop is also normal. We saw that when giving iron fortified formula.
